Why Chimney Leaks Are So Consistently Misdiagnosed in Whitney Point, NY

The Visible Damage Is Never the Entry Point in Whitney Point

The water stain on your ceiling is not where water entered the building in Whitney Point, NY. It is where water ended up after traveling through the structure from the actual entry point. That travel path can span several feet of horizontal and vertical movement through framing, insulation, and masonry before water reaches a visible surface in Whitney Point. Treating the visible damage location as the diagnostic starting point produces repairs in the wrong location in Whitney Point, NY. Brushers Chimney starts the diagnosis at the chimney system and works inward to confirm what is producing the damage pattern we are seeing in Whitney Point.

Six Places a Chimney Leaks. Only One Is Causing Yours. in Whitney Point, NY

A residential chimney has six distinct potential water entry points in Whitney Point. The flashing at the chimney-roof junction. The crown at the chimney top. The rain cap over the flue opening. The mortar joints between the brick courses. The liner inside the flue. And condensation from incorrect flue sizing or inadequate liner insulation in Whitney Point, NY. Each of these can be the sole source. Multiple can fail simultaneously in Whitney Point. And the damage pattern each produces can look similar on the interior regardless of which source is responsible in Whitney Point, NY. That is what makes correct diagnosis require systematic inspection of all six rather than a visual guess at which one looks most likely in Whitney Point.

The Six Sources of Chimney Leaks in Whitney Point, NY. How We Identify Which One Is Yours.

Chimney Flashing. The Most Common Source. in Whitney Point, NY

Failed chimney flashing is the single most common chimney leak source Brushers diagnoses across Whitney Point. The counter flashing sealant joint at the mortar interface fails first in most installations in Whitney Point, NY. Most exterior sealants have a service life of 10 to 15 years before they dry, crack, and separate from one or both surfaces. A chimney flashing system that has not had its sealant joints renewed in that timeframe is almost certainly allowing water entry at the counter flashing joint in Whitney Point. Brushers inspects every component of the flashing system on every leak call and identifies specific failed sections in Whitney Point, NY.

Chimney Crown. The Most Overlooked Source. in Whitney Point

The chimney crown is the concrete cap that covers the full chimney top structure in Whitney Point, NY. When it cracks from thermal cycling, it allows water direct entry into the space between the outer masonry and the liner. That water tracks down through the chimney structure to appear at the interior as ceiling or wall staining in Whitney Point. Crown cracks are often hairline width at the surface and not visible from the ground with binoculars in Whitney Point, NY. They require close-up rooftop inspection to identify. Brushers inspects the crown specifically on every leak call in Whitney Point.

Rain Cap. The Easiest Fix. in Whitney Point, NY

A missing or damaged rain cap allows rain to fall directly into the open flue in Whitney Point. That is the simplest possible chimney leak situation. A missing rain cap produces a specific damage pattern in Whitney Point, NY. The water appears in the firebox. It does not typically track to ceiling staining unless the volume is significant and the liner or smoke chamber has significant cracks through which it can migrate in Whitney Point. If the damage pattern points to a missing rain cap, Brushers says so directly and installs the correct cap the same day in Whitney Point, NY.

Mortar Joint Deterioration. The Slow Burn. in Whitney Point, NY

Mortar joints between chimney bricks erode progressively from weathering in Whitney Point. As they erode, they create pathways for water to penetrate the masonry assembly. In cold climates, that water freezes and expands in the masonry pores, fracturing the surrounding brick from within in Whitney Point, NY. The leak that mortar deterioration produces is gradual and worsening in Whitney Point. It appears as progressive efflorescence on the chimney exterior, gradual moisture accumulation in the adjacent wall cavity, and eventually interior staining after multiple seasons of water infiltration in Whitney Point, NY.

Chimney Liner. The Safety-Critical Source. in Whitney Point

A cracked or deteriorated chimney liner is a leak source and a safety concern simultaneously in Whitney Point, NY. Cracks in the liner allow combustion gases, including carbon monoxide, to migrate into the surrounding masonry and potentially into the home structure, in addition to allowing condensation and moisture to penetrate the chimney assembly in Whitney Point. Where this pattern is present, Brushers performs camera inspection of the full flue interior to confirm liner condition before recommending any repair in Whitney Point, NY.

Condensation. When It Is Not Actually a Leak. in Whitney Point, NY

Not every chimney moisture situation is a water infiltration leak. Condensation in a chimney flue forms when warm, moisture-laden combustion gases contact cooler flue surfaces and water vapor deposits on those surfaces in Whitney Point. It is common in oversized flues, in chimneys with inadequate liner insulation, and in flues serving gas appliances that produce high water vapor as a combustion byproduct in Whitney Point, NY. Treating condensation as a leak produces repairs that do not resolve the moisture problem in Whitney Point. Brushers identifies condensation as a distinct situation from water infiltration and recommends the specific corrective measures that address it in Whitney Point, NY.

What Water Does to a Chimney. And How Fast It Does It. in Whitney Point, NY

The Damage Timeline. Faster Than You Think. in Whitney Point

Water entering through a chimney system fault does not cause damage at a rate that gives the homeowner months of comfortable inaction before acting in Whitney Point, NY. Mold can establish on organic material in a wall or ceiling cavity within 24 to 48 hours of moisture exposure under favorable conditions in Whitney Point. Framing lumber begins absorbing moisture with the first rain event and starts the wet-dry cycling that progressively degrades wood fiber strength from that point forward in Whitney Point, NY. Masonry freeze-thaw damage begins with the first cold weather after water has penetrated the masonry pores in Whitney Point. Every rain event that passes without a chimney leak repair adds to the damage that will eventually require remediation in Whitney Point, NY.

What's Happening Inside the Wall You Can't See in Whitney Point, NY

The water stain on your ceiling tells you water is there in Whitney Point. It does not tell you what is happening between the exterior cladding and the interior finish surface where you cannot see in Whitney Point, NY. Insulation that has been saturated and dried repeatedly has lost a significant portion of its thermal performance and is providing consistent moisture conditions for biological growth in Whitney Point. Framing lumber at the chimney opening is accumulating moisture with every rain event in Whitney Point, NY. Masonry is cycling through wet and dry states as the weather changes in Whitney Point. None of this is visible. All of it is progressing in Whitney Point, NY.

When a Repair Becomes a Remediation in Whitney Point

A chimney leak addressed promptly is a repair in Whitney Point, NY. Crown sealant. Flashing renewal. Rain cap installation. These cost a few hundred dollars in most cases in Whitney Point. A chimney leak left through multiple rain seasons becomes a remediation project in Whitney Point, NY. Ceiling replacement. Mold treatment. Framing repair. Insulation replacement. These cost several thousand dollars in most cases and in severe situations cost significantly more in Whitney Point. The chimney repair cost is the same regardless of timing in Whitney Point, NY. The remediation cost is entirely a function of how long the repair was deferred in Whitney Point.

Chimney Leak Repairs Brushers Performs in Whitney Point, NY

Flashing Repair and Replacement in Whitney Point

Brushers repairs and replaces chimney flashing across all chimney configurations and roof types in Whitney Point, NY. Sealant renewal at the counter flashing joint for sealant-only failure. Counter flashing reset and resealing where the flashing has separated from the mortar joint. Partial flashing replacement for specific corroded or failed sections. Full flashing system replacement where the system has failed across multiple components or was never correctly installed in Whitney Point.

Crown Repair and Replacement in Whitney Point, NY

Minor to moderate crown cracking is addressed with elastomeric crown sealant applied over the full crown surface in Whitney Point. Not spot-applied to visible cracks only. Full surface coverage in the required film thickness. Severely cracked, crumbling, or incorrectly formed crowns are removed and replaced with correctly specified concrete including the correct overhang dimension and drip edge detail in Whitney Point, NY.

Rain Cap Installation in Whitney Point

Brushers installs correctly sized rain caps across all flue dimensions and chimney configurations in Whitney Point, NY. Single-flue caps. Multi-flue caps. Full-width chimney caps. Wind-deflecting caps where the specific draft situation warrants. Correct sizing is confirmed by measuring the specific flue before selecting any cap in Whitney Point.

Mortar Repointing in Whitney Point, NY

Brushers repoints deteriorated chimney mortar joints across all chimney types in Whitney Point. Removal to correct minimum depth. Correct mortar formulation matched to the chimney's masonry composition and age. Not surface-applied sealant dressed to look like mortar. Actual repointing that restores the joint's structural and weatherproofing function in Whitney Point, NY.

Chimney Waterproofing in Whitney Point

Vapor-permeable penetrating water repellent applied to the exterior masonry after all structural repairs are complete in Whitney Point, NY. Protects the masonry from future water absorption and slows the rate of future mortar joint deterioration in Whitney Point. Brushers uses breathable waterproofing products specifically formulated for masonry chimneys. Not paint. Not film-forming sealants that trap moisture in the masonry and accelerate deterioration from within in Whitney Point, NY.

Liner Assessment and Repair in Whitney Point, NY

Where liner involvement is indicated by the damage pattern or visual inspection, Brushers performs camera inspection of the full flue interior in Whitney Point. Cast-in-place liner resurfacing for clay tile liners with moderate cracking. Stainless steel liner installation for liner replacement situations. Flexible liner installation for specific appliance and chimney combinations in Whitney Point, NY.

Prefabricated Chimney Leak Repair in Whitney Point, NY

Prefabricated chimneys, factory-built fireplace systems with insulated metal flues within a framed chase, develop leak patterns centered on the chase top and the flashing at the chase-to-roof junction in Whitney Point. Chase top failure is the most common prefabricated chimney leak source Brushers addresses across Whitney Point, NY. Chase top replacement addresses water entry into the framed chase cavity directly in Whitney Point.

Stucco Chimney Leak Repair in Whitney Point

Stucco chimneys develop specific leak patterns around cracks in the stucco surface, separation at the stucco-to-flashing junction, and deterioration at the stucco crown detail in Whitney Point, NY. Stucco chimney repair requires materials compatible with the specific stucco system. Brushers repairs stucco chimneys across all configurations in Whitney Point using the correct approach for the specific stucco composition in Whitney Point, NY.

Double-Sided Fireplace Chimney Leak Repair in Whitney Point, NY

Double-sided fireplaces share a single chimney serving two openings. Water damage can appear at either or both openings, creating diagnostic complexity around which opening is showing primary damage and which is secondary in Whitney Point. Brushers assesses the full chimney system above both openings on every double-sided fireplace leak call in Whitney Point, NY.

Yes. Failed sealant at the counter flashing joint is often invisible without close inspection in Whitney Point. Lifted step flashing on a chimney side is invisible from the ground in Whitney Point, NY. A pin-hole rust perforation in base flashing is invisible at normal inspection distance in Whitney Point. Most active chimney leak sources require rooftop close-up inspection to identify in Whitney Point, NY.
A chimney that leaks specifically in wind-driven rain from a specific direction in Whitney Point has a directional failure, typically lifted step flashing on the wind-facing chimney side, that allows water entry under wind pressure but not in calm precipitation in Whitney Point, NY. A chimney that leaks only in heavy rain but not in light rain has a gap that requires rain pressure to force water through it in Whitney Point.
We start with the interior damage pattern to develop hypotheses about likely entry points, then perform a systematic rooftop inspection of every chimney component in Whitney Point. We do not have a single first thing we always check because the correct first step depends on the specific damage pattern the homeowner describes in Whitney Point, NY.
No. Flashing failure is the most common single cause across Whitney Point but it is not always the cause of any specific chimney's leak in Whitney Point, NY. Crown failure, missing rain cap, mortar deterioration, liner cracks, and condensation are all possible sources and each requires a different repair in Whitney Point. Brushers identifies which one is causing your specific leak rather than defaulting to flashing because it is most common in Whitney Point, NY.
The damage pattern provides the first clues in Whitney Point. Flashing failure typically produces water damage concentrated on one or two sides of the chimney corresponding to the failed flashing section. Crown failure typically produces water damage that appears centrally above the chimney or around the full chimney perimeter in Whitney Point, NY. Controlled water testing applied specifically to the flashing sections and then to the crown confirms which one is the active source in Whitney Point.
Waterproofing reduces water absorption into the masonry and can slow or stop minor surface infiltration through weathered masonry in Whitney Point. It does not fix failed flashing, cracked crowns, missing caps, or liner damage in Whitney Point, NY. Waterproofing is a maintenance measure applied after structural repairs are complete, not a substitute for structural repair in Whitney Point.
Correctly performed repairs using correct materials last for the full expected service life of the repair type in Whitney Point. Flashing sealant renewal lasts 10 to 15 years before requiring renewal. Full flashing replacement with quality metal lasts 15 to 30 years or more depending on material. Crown sealant application lasts 8 to 15 years. Crown replacement lasts 20 or more years in Whitney Point, NY.
